Jean Michael's public footprint is a small set of academic and personal builds in C# and C++, ranging from a Windows Forms service-management app to a software-engineering capstone (MultApp) and an Arduino lock with LCD and keypad. The work spans backend, systems, and a little hardware, which fits his self-described QA background and IoT leaning. All four repos are solo and now dormant (no commits in the last year, zero stars, no external open-source contributions), so this reads as an early-career, learning-stage profile whose practical breadth isn't yet backed by an active or independently validated track record.
